Definitions
- a. Not coherent; wanting cohesion; loose; unconnected; physically disconnected; not fixed to each; -- said of material substances.
- a. Wanting coherence or agreement; incongruous; inconsistent; having no dependence of one part on another; logically disconnected.
- adj. without logical or meaningful connection
- adj. (physics) of waves having no stable definite or stable phase relation
- adj. unable to express yourself clearly or fluently
